Before discussing the handling of acne, it is also necessary to know about acne, which is a skin problem due to the blockage of hair follicles by dead skin cells. At first, it usually appears like black or white spots called blackheads, but if the process continues it will be inflamed and accompanied by infection so that pus-filled lumps of various sizes will appear.
Causes of acne
Several conditions cause acne:
- Excessive sebum production, where sebum is a substance produced by oil glands to maintain skin hydration. But in some people, sebum is produced in excess amounts so that it is easy to clog and cause acne.
- Blockage in hair follicles, hair follicles are a place for hair growth which when blocked by sebum, and dead skin cells will cause acne
- Bacteria, such as acne-causing bacteria namely propionibacterium acnes develop and clog hair follicles, and cause inflammation
